Former U.S. President Donald Trump has escalated tensions with Iran by threatening severe economic consequences for any country assisting the nation. The warning, posted on his Truth Social platform, vows “terrible” economic measures against any nation offering Iran support. This move follows months of ongoing conflict and represents a significant intensification of Washington’s pressure campaign against Tehran. The nature of the “support” that would trigger these penalties remains undefined, raising concerns about the scope of the threat. This declaration signals a continuation of Trump’s previously hardline stance toward Iran, focused on isolating the country economically.
